One of the primary culprits behind the WordPress themes blog issue is compatibility. Not all WordPress themes are compatible with WooCommerce. This incompatibility often creates problems, such as distorted layouts, unresponsive product pages, or broken links. The right theme for your WooCommerce site would seamlessly integrate your blog and ecommerce functionality, giving your customers a smooth and cohesive browsing experience.
Another common cause is outdated themes and plugins. Old or outdated themes and plugins can cause a variety of problems for your WooCommerce site, including issues with your blog. Out-of-date themes may not have the necessary functionality to support the latest WooCommerce features. Plugins may clash with the WooCommerce code, leading to breakdowns in the site's operation. Therefore, maintaining up-to-date themes and plugins is vital for the smooth running of your WooCommerce site.
Aside from compatibility and outdated themes or plugins, issues with WordPress themes could also stem from poor theme coding. A poorly coded theme can cause many problems for your site, including slow loading times, security vulnerabilities, poor search engine ranking, and yes, issues with your blog. Ensuring that you install well-coded, high-quality WordPress themes can significantly reduce the probability of facing such issues.
